Clerk II in the Information Technology Services
(Ref.:
Information Technology Services (ITS) provides central IT services to support the University's teaching, learning, research and administrative activities. ITS is transforming its organization to support its new strategic development and strategic adoption of new technologies. Information about ITS can be obtained at
The Role
- Act as the first point of contact between users and technical teams to facilitate effective resolution of IT issues via phone and email
- Assist users with basic troubleshooting of software, hardware, network connectivity, and account access issues
- Document and track helpdesk requests in the ticketing system
- Escalate complex technical problems to specialized technical teams as needed and monitor progress to ensure timely resolution
- Provide administrative support in updating user guides and FAQs to reduce recurring issues
- Assist the supervisor in analyzing user enquiries using Excel and PowerBI to facilitate insights and reporting
Qualifications And Qualities
- A Higher Diploma in any discipline, preferably with a background or interest in Information Technology and Computer Science
- Minimum 3 years of post-qualification work experience in customer service and a proven track record of handling inquiries over the phone and email, with preference given to those with relevant experience in customer service / IT support
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Basic knowledge of computer systems, networks, and common software applications
- Ability to work independently and collaboratively with other teams within the department
- Patience and professionalism when dealing with users
- Friendly, positive, self-motivated, capable of multitasking, people- and service-oriented, as well as willing to learn
What We Offer
The appointment will be made on fixed-term full-time contract for 2 years and commence as soon as possible with the possibility of renewal subject to satisfactory performance. A highly competitive salary commensurate with qualifications and experience will be offered, together with contract-end gratuity and University contribution to a retirement benefits scheme at 10% of basic salary. Other benefits include annual leave and medical benefits.
